Well after my wee Gear-Box fright last weekend this weekend has been much smoother. She now has her first coat of Grey Fergie paint on the rear part of the main body too. This makes her look much better than the original Red Oxide/Grey front/back split I had before. The only parts remaining to have their first coat of Grey paint now are the rear wheel centres, front axle beam (which is the job for the Summer) and the mud-guards. I'll take some pics tomorrow...... :) :)

Some parts like the engine block have had their two coats of Grey Fergie paint and come the Summer will only require touching up......It's getting there folks, this will be the year I think...... ;)
